Think Indigenous will help you to find your purpose in life, connect with your own indigenous roots and ancestors and remember that all beings are divinely connected.
With each generation, we have drifted further and further away from our ability to recognize and connect with the source of our original design. In this modern world, we spend our attention in ways that benefit the powers that be, and not ourselves or the earth.
Think Indigenous centres around three concepts:
· The way of the seven generations: conscious living.
· The way of the buffalo: mindful consumption.
· The way of the village: collective impact.
Author Doug Good Feather, with Doug Pineda, shares the knowledge that has been handed down through his Lakota elders to help you connect with your purpose in life, find your personal power and discover your place in this interconnected web of Spirit, Mother Earth and humanity as a whole.
Doug Good Feather is a full-blooded native American Lakota, born and raised in the traditional indigenous ways of his elders on the Standing Rock Indian Reservation in South Dakota. He is a direct descendant of Grandpa Chief Sitting Bull. He is the executive director and spiritual leader of the Lakota Way in Colorado and the co-founder of Spirit Horse Nation. www.spirithorsenation.org
Doug Pineda is an entrepreneur, spiritual leader and environmental freedom fighter. He is a co-founder of Spirit Horse Nation, an organization that brings the ideas of conscious living, mindful consumption and collective impact to the forefront of human consciousness.
